Who We Are

NAMI Fond du Lac County is the local affiliate of the National Alliance on Mental Illness (NAMI), a grassroots organization founded in 1979 that provides support groups, educational classes and presentations for peers & family members affected by mental illness. NAMI Fond du Lac seeks to empower those young and old affected by mental illness and reduce stigma through support, education and outreach. It is our vision for individuals to live in a safe and accepting environment that supports and promotes mental health and recovery.

Mental illnesses are conditions that disrupt a person’s thinking, feeling, mood, ability to relate to others and daily functioning. Just as diabetes is a disorder of the pancreas, mental illnesses are medical conditions that often result in a diminished capacity for coping with the ordinary demands of life. It is important to remember that this term refers to many diagnoses, that each person’s experience with mental health issues is unique and that people have wide-ranging preferences about the language used to describe their experience.

Mental illnesses can affect persons of any age, race, religion or income. Mental illnesses are not the result of personal weakness, lack of character or poor upbringing. Mental illnesses are treatable. Most people diagnosed with a serious mental illness can experience relief from their symptoms by actively participating in an individual treatment plan. What We Do

NAMI Fond du Lac is the only organization within Fond du Lac County that provides these uniquely evidence-based mental health Signature Programs to individuals, family, and youth in the community. NAMI has been serving the Fond du Lac area since 1979. NAMI Fond du Lac acquired accreditation in February of 1984, and has successfully implemented mental health programs for families, youth and adults; such as; NAMI Basics, Family Support Group, Family to Family, Hearts + Minds, Peer Support Group, Ending the Silence, and In Our Own Voice. All Signature Programs are offered at no cost to the community.
